Republic Act No. 11128 declares July 4 of every year as a special nonworking holiday in the City of Cadiz, Province of Negros Occidental, in commemoration of its charter day anniversary.
The City of Cadiz in the Province of Negros Occidental is affected by Republic Act No. 11128.
July 4 of every year is declared as a special nonworking holiday.
The purpose is to commemorate the Charter Day anniversary of the City of Cadiz.
The Act took effect fifteen (15) days following the completion of its publication in the Official Gazette or in a newspaper of general circulation.
The Act was approved by then President Rodrigo Roa Duterte.
The law originated in the House of Representatives and was passed by the House of Representatives and the Senate.
